Marvel's Agents of SHIELD 2x21 "S.O.S., Part One & 2x22 "S.O.S., Part Two" (Season Finale) - S.H.I.E.L.D. puts everything on the line to survive a war that blurs the line between friend and foe. Coulson and his team will be forced to make shocking sacrifices that will leave their relationships and their world changed forever, on the two-hour season finale of Marvel's Agents of S.H.I.E.L.D, Tuesday, May 12th on ABC.
